Mitsubishi Electric Q04UDEHCPU Ethernet-Enabled CPU Module
The Q04UDEHCPU is a high-performance programmable controller CPU from Mitsubishi Electric's MELSEC-Q series, designed for advanced industrial automation and machine control applications. It integrates robust computing power with extensive connectivity options.
Core Specifications & Performance:
* I/O Capacity: Supports up to 4,096 input/output points (8,192 software points).
* Program Capacity: 40K steps.
* Processing Speed: Offers an ultra-fast instruction execution time of 0.0095 µs for basic operations.
* Program Memory: 160 KB of user program memory.
Connectivity & Expansion:
* Built-in Ports: Features a standard USB port for programming and maintenance, and an integrated Ethernet port for network communication (e.g., MELSOFT connection, SLMP, FTP, email).
* Memory Card Support: Compatible with SD memory cards for program backup, data logging, and firmware updates.
Advanced System Features & Capabilities:
1. High-Speed, Deterministic Performance:
* Reduced Fixed Scan Interrupt Time: Enables the creation of highly deterministic, device-like control systems.
* High-Speed Interrupts: The fixed cycle interrupt program interval can be reduced to as low as 100 µs, allowing for precise capture and processing of high-speed signals. This contributes significantly to the enhancement of equipment performance and responsiveness.
2. Multi-CPU System for High-Speed Machine Control:
* This CPU supports configuration within a Multi-CPU system, allowing it to operate alongside other specialized CPUs (e.g., Motion CPUs, PC CPUs) in a single base unit.
* High-Speed Inter-CPU Communication: Implements ultra-fast data exchange between CPUs with a cycle time of 0.88 ms. This communication is synchronized with motion control cycles, maximizing computational efficiency and coordination.
* Parallel Processing Architecture: By combining the execution of sequence programs with the parallel, high-speed inter-CPU communication, the system achieves exceptional speed and synchronization for complex control tasks.
3. Enhanced Motion Control Integration:
* When paired with Mitsubishi's newer-generation Motion Control CPUs in a Multi-CPU setup, the system benefits from motion control performance that is twice as fast as previous models. This synergy ensures seamless, high-speed, and high-precision machine control.
Summary:
The Mitsubishi Q04UDEHCPU is engineered for demanding applications requiring fast processing, precise timing, and coordinated multi-discipline control. Its combination of rapid execution, deterministic interrupts, and seamless high-speed Multi-CPU communication—particularly with enhanced motion controllers—makes it a powerful solution for advanced automation systems, contributing to more efficient, faster, and more sophisticated machinery.
